COVID found in Anglesea in Victoria during wastewater testing – 7NEWS.com.au
There is a testing blitz in a Victorian region after COVID fragments were found in wastewater.
There is a testing blitz on Victorias Surf Coast after COVID fragments were found in wastewater taken from the sewer network.
On Wednesday, Victorias Chief Health Officer Brett Sutton confirmed the viral fragments were found in the sewerage at Anglesea on September 22.
It was confirmed to on Tuesday be COVID-19.
